1st ward, Chicago

By the mid-1890s, the ward's partisan lean had firmly become Democratic.

[1] The last Republican to represent the ward on the Chicago City Council was Francis P. Gleason, who left office in 1897.

[2] The current alderperson for the 1st ward is Daniel La Spata.

Since 1923, wards have been represented by a single alderman.

Elections have also been nonpartisan, though officeholders often still publicly affiliate with parties.
